Python的运算符和编码

一、格式化输出

  一、有两种方式:编码

    1.一、%的方式spa

addr = "我家住在%s" % ("黄土高坡")

    1.二、format()的方式code

addr = "我家住在{}".format("黄土高坡")

    1.三、format()的另外一种方式orm

addr = "我叫{name},我家住在{addr}".format(name = "张三",addr = "黄土高坡")

二、基本运算符

  一、算数运算符blog

+(加)、-(减)、*(乘)、/(除)、%(取余)、**(幂运算)、//(取整除)

  二、比较运算it

>(大于)、<(小于)、<>(不等于)、!=(不等于)、==(等于)、<=(小于等于)、>=(大于等于)

  三、赋值运算form

=(赋值)、+=、*=、/=、%=、**=、//=

  四、逻辑运算class

and(与)、or(或)、not(非)
优先级:() > not > and > or

三、编码的问题

  一、GBK: 每一个字符占2个字节, 16位.英文

  二、UTF-8: 每一个字符最少占8位, 每一个字符占用的字节数不定,根据文字内容进行具体编码,好比:英文,就一个字节就够了,汉字占3个字节,这时即满⾜足了中文,也知足了节约, 也是目前使用频率最高的一种编码di

  三、UTF-16: 每一个字符最少占16位.

四、单位的转换

8bit = 1byte
1024byte = 1KB
1024KB = 1MB
1024MB = 1GB
1024GB = 1TB
1024TB = 1PB
1024TB = 1EB
1024EB = 1ZB
1024ZB = 1YB
1024YB = 1NB
1024NB = 1DB
相关文章
相关标签/搜索